This smoke-free holiday home features Internet access and games. The holiday home provides a kitchen with a fridge, an oven, a stovetop and a microwave. Guests can appreciate conveniences, such as a coffee/tea maker and a dining table, and other amenities include a patio and a TV.
Air-conditioned accommodation at this holiday home offers coffee/tea makers and a hairdryer. Rooms open to patios. Kitchens offer fridges, stovetops, microwaves and kitchenware and utensils.

Beautiful house but very loud
The house itself is very nice. It was clean and comfortable inside. However to say you hear bells and whistles from the train is a vast understatement. In be master br your head is about 15 ft from the train. It runs til about 1 am. So you’re hearing and feeling the train all night long. Additionally the cars and motorcycles tearing by all night long makes it loud even when the train is not present. There were also a lot of ants in the kitchen and bathroom. Finally the lack of parking on a busy weekend made finding street parking a challenge.

LOUD train and not clean
The furniture was comfortable and it is a pretty space but there were power tools left on the coffee table, a random pretzel on one of the bedroom doorways, and there were ants. There isn’t a dishwasher, so you’re relying on the cleanliness of the last guest to hand wash the dishes they used. Needless to say, dishes were grimy and needed to be rewashed before being used. The water pressure in the shower is really poor.
The listing said there was one parking spot, but we couldn’t locate it and when I reached out to guest services, we were told it was street parking only. All the street parking in front of the property was taken so we had to drive up the hill and down another side street. On our last day we saw that there actually IS a parking spot reserved for the property right across the street. It would've been nice if guest services actually knew that. Not that it mattered, since someone was parked in it the whole time we were there.
We were also furious about the train. It is right in the backyard of the house and it runs at all hours of the night. It shook the house as it rode by. The sound of the horn blaring and the flashing lights kept us up all night.
There also seemed to be a security camera outside the house, which is fine, but it was not disclosed in the listing.
I would not recommend this property.
